Iran’s Araz preparing for European concert tour

January 18, 2012 - 16:52
TEHRAN -- The Iranian Azari ensemble Araz plans to perform concerts in several European countries during Noruz, the Iranian New Year celebration that begins on March 20 this year.

The band will leave Tehran for Paris on March 18 to give its first performance in the city on March 20, singer and band leader Rahim Shahriari told the Persian service of the ISNA on Wednesday.

Araz’s next stop will be Cologne and afterward, the band will perform in Stockholm.

The repertoire for the concerts includes songs from Araz’s latest album “Walk Quietly”. Songs from previous albums have also been selected to be performed in the concerts.

“Thirty percent of the repertoire is dedicated to Azari folk music, because people like this kind of music in the countries,” Shahriari said.

Araz is also scheduled to perform concerts at the Milad Hall of the Tehran International Permanent Fairground on March 15 and 16.

Araz’s new album, which was recorded in Turkey and the Azerbaijan Republic, is expected to be released before Noruz. It is still untitled.

The band gave performances in Istanbul, Germany, Paris, and Stockholm in March 2010.
